+/*
+ * upb - a minimalist implementation of protocol buffers.
+ *
+ * Copyright (c) 2009 Joshua Haberman. See LICENSE for details.
+ *
+ * A Lua extension for upb.
+ */
+
+#include <stdlib.h>
+#include "lauxlib.h"
+#include "upb_def.h"
+
+void lupb_pushstring(lua_State *L, upb_string *str) {
+ lua_pushlstring(L, upb_string_getrobuf(str), upb_string_len(str));
+}
+
+/* object cache ***************************************************************/
+
+// We cache all the lua objects (userdata) we vend in a weak table, indexed by
+// the C pointer of the object they are caching.
+
+typedef void (*lupb_cb)(void *cobj);
+
+static void lupb_nop(void *foo) {
+ (void)foo;
+}
+
+static void lupb_cache_getorcreate(lua_State *L, void *cobj, const char *type,
+ lupb_cb ref, lupb_cb unref) {
+ // Lookup our cache in the registry (we don't put our objects in the registry
+ // directly because we need our cache to be a weak table).
+ lua_getfield(L, LUA_REGISTRYINDEX, "upb.objcache");
+ assert(!lua_isnil(L, -1)); // Should have been created by luaopen_upb.
+ lua_pushlightuserdata(L, cobj);
+ lua_rawget(L, -2);
+ // Stack: objcache, cached value.
+ if (lua_isnil(L, -1)) {
+ // Remove bad cached value and push new value.
+ lua_pop(L, 1);
+ // We take advantage of the fact that all of our objects are currently a
+ // single pointer, and thus have the same layout.
+ void **obj = lua_newuserdata(L, sizeof(void*));
+ *obj = cobj;
+ luaL_getmetatable(L, type);
+ assert(!lua_isnil(L, -1)); // Should have been created by luaopen_upb.
+ lua_setmetatable(L, -2);
+
+ // Set it in the cache.
+ lua_pushlightuserdata(L, cobj);
+ lua_pushvalue(L, -2);
+ lua_rawset(L, -4);
+ ref(cobj);
+ } else {
+ unref(cobj);
+ }
+ lua_insert(L, -2);
+ lua_pop(L, 1);
+}
